matlab坐标轴字体
时间: 2023-11-11 07:00:59 浏览: 101
在Matlab中,可以使用以下代码更改坐标轴的字体:
```matlab
set(gca,'FontName',Arial')
```
其中,`gca`表示获取当前坐标轴对象,`FontName`属性用于设置字体名称,这里设置为Arial。
如果需要更改字体大小,可以使用`FontSize`属性,例如:
```matlab
set(gca,'FontSize',14)
```
这里将字体大小设置为14。
相关问题
Matlab坐标轴字体加粗
在Matlab中,可以通过设置坐标轴的属性来实现字体加粗的效果。具体步骤如下:
1. 首先,获取当前坐标轴对象,可以使用`gca`函数获取当前坐标轴对象,或者使用`axes`函数创建一个新的坐标轴对象。
2. 然后,使用`set`函数设置坐标轴的属性。要加粗坐标轴的字体,需要设置`FontWeight`属性为`'bold'`。
下面是一个示例代码,演示如何将坐标轴的字体加粗:
```matlab
% 创建一个示例图形
x = 1:10;
y = sin(x);
plot(x, y);
% 获取当前坐标轴对象
ax = gca;
% 设置坐标轴字体加粗
set(ax, 'FontWeight', 'bold');
```
通过以上代码,你可以将当前图形的坐标轴字体加粗显示。你也可以根据需要修改其他坐标轴的属性,例如字体大小、颜色等。
matlab 坐标轴字体设置
在Matlab中,可以使用不同的方法来设置坐标轴的字体。其中一种方法是使用`set`函数来设置全局字体。例如,使用`set(gca,'FontName','Times New Roman','FontSize',30)`来设置坐标轴的字体为Times New Roman,字号为30。这种方法会对所有的字体进行设置,重置之前的所有设置。另一种方法是直接在特定的坐标轴标签上使用`ylabel`和`xlabel`函数来设置字体。例如,使用`ylabel('字体设置为宋体','FontName','宋体','FontSize',24)`可以将y轴标签的字体设置为宋体,字号为24。此外,还可以在标签的字符串中直接指定字体和字号,例如`xlabel('\fontname{黑体}\fontsize{20}汉字为黑体,英文为\fontname{Times New Roman}\fontsize{15}Times New Roman')`。需要注意的是,这种方法必须使用小写字母来指定字体。坐标轴刻度的字体和字号遵循之前全局设置时的效果。可以使用`XTick`和`YTick`函数来设置x轴和y轴的刻度。例如,使用`set(gca,'XTick',(X_min:2:X_max))`可以设置x轴刻度为从X_min到X_max,步长为2。同样,使用`set(gca,'YTick',(Y_min:0.5:Y_max))`可以设置y轴刻度为从Y_min到Y_max,步长为0.5。<span class="em">1</span>
#### 引用[.reference_title]
- *1* [Matlab 绘图坐标轴设置,字体,字号等](https://blog.csdn.net/qq_63198983/article/details/129757476)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_1"}}] [.reference_item style="max-width: 100%"]
[ .reference_list ]
阅读全文